1830 G$10 Templeton Reid K-3

Coin / United States of America / 1830 / Georgia / Templeton Reid / G$10

As the earliest privately minted gold eagle, the Kagin-3 Templeton Reid $10 is one of the most desirable rarities of the pioneer gold series. Of six known examples, only three are in private hands: an XF/AU once owned by Virgil Brand, a VG from the Clifford/Kagin Collection, and a repaired VF formerly owned by J.F. Bell, Raymond, Lilly, and R. Henry Norweb.
